Wrangle – A dispute or argument typically one that is long running

(Pronounced rang-guhl)

To remember the definition of the word wrangle, use the following mnemonic:

She ran at a strange angle (wrangle) knocking over everyone and causing an argument. She was on a long run (long running).

Examples of wrangle in a sentence

I'm not looking to get into a wrangle with the committee.

I had to wrangle with my parents for permission to drive their car to the cinema. 

As Queen, it is beneath my dignity to wrangle over petty things.
